Output 8c6d31cfa4471806b76a8b6176dde4ebc6d9c72591fc13aa9e1f8b00db004b65:2

value
40688410
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a95baf87ca88278fdcc0b071a5ca2a08e519fdfe OP_EQUAL
address
MPLeGHGSDtj4hF5opZFNWGqhKu6MRMhQPz
transaction
8c6d31cfa4471806b76a8b6176dde4ebc6d9c72591fc13aa9e1f8b00db004b65
spent
true